>>>>> Schuetz Bastian writes:

Schuetz> May somebody tell me about my problem with the
Schuetz> IP-DISCOVERY-Tool in Tkined? A new window occurs and a
Schuetz> message tells me : 86 nodes found in xx seconds, but the
Schuetz> nodes doesn't appear in the network map. Is it a bug or what
Schuetz> do I have to do making them occur in the map?

You should see additional output, e.g. like this:

: Tue May 09 11:31:52 MET DST 2000
: Discover A.B.C from xxxx [1.1.1.1]
: 72 nodes found on network A.B.C in 79 seconds.
: 72 routes traced in 4 seconds.
: 72 netmasks queried in 13 seconds.
: 16 snmp agents queried in 31 seconds.
: 72 ip addresses queried in 5 seconds.
: 2 networks discovered in 0 seconds.
: 3 gateways discovered in 0 seconds.
: 72 links discovered in 0 seconds.
: 1 nodes merged in 0 seconds.
: 142 tkined objects created in 1 seconds.
: Discover finished in 133 seconds
 
Objects are added to the tkined map only in the last step of the
discover process.
